About this school
Juniata Valley Junior Senior High School is
a rural public school
in Alexandria, Pennsylvania that is part of Juniata Valley School District.
It serves 374 students
in grades 6 - 12 with a student/teacher ratio of 13.4:1.
Its teachers have had 114 projects funded on DonorsChoose.
